Sci-Fi News is generated hourly by auto-replacing bits of the text content of Yahoo's top World News stories, and is probably some sort of scathing social commentary or other. It was engineered by Kevan in December 2005 and is part of the Fifth Surrealist Memoquarium. There's also a LiveJournal feed if you want it.
